Expectations from Mori Building

by Ozaki Tetsuya

I visited an event with the title, "Chi no Live House (Live House of 
Knowledge)," that
was hosted by Mori Building the other day. "Chi no Live House" was held at the
occasion of the twenty-seventh graduation ceremony of "Ark Toshi Juku," an 
institution
for lifelong education that was founded by Mori Building in 1988. Aiming to 
create a
"flea market for 'knowledge' and 'learning'," the education/study facility 
"Academy Hills"
was then established in 1996, with "Ark Toshi Juku" as its centerpiece.
The management, council and program committee is made up of prominent names,
such as celebrity professors from Tokyo University, Keio University and Waseda
University, as well as leading architects, town planners, designers, and 
others.

On the Peak of Normal: Holger Czukay Japan Tour 2002

by Andreas Stuhlmann

When talking about Holger Czukay, the word 'krautrock' usually pops up. 
While this
still applied somehow to his old mothership, Cologne-based band Can, Holger's
own music totally refuses classification. If Can was rock, then Holger's 
job was the
experimenting part of looking for 'something interesting' to add and give 
it more
spontaneity. Since his brilliant 1979 release "Movies," that rang in 
Holger's post-Can
solo career, one could say that he eliminated the 'rock' element out of the 
'rock +
something interesting' combination, to keep doing what remains here -
'something interesting.'
